rhel5+10201某时间段session不能连接
环境:os:rhel5
db:10.2.0.1 64bit
某库今天早上8点到9点这一个小时内,session不能连接,下午我跟同事要权限登陆,拿的8-9点的awr
附件中是awr和某语句的执行计划。
望各位帮忙看下,多谢!
自己初步分析:
1.Execute to Parse %: 18.10
解析过多,可能是硬解析,也可能是软解析
2.Parses: 114.49 107.55
Hard parses: 0.99 0.93
那说明是软解析过多
3.Parse CPU to Parse Elapsd %: 17.99
有等待
4.等待事件(平均等待时间很短)中有并行相关等待,但是sql并没有使用并行,表属性中parallel 为1
这点有些奇怪,哪位了解,帮忙解释解释
5.初步分析认为是软解析造成,那么下面我如何去分析跟并行相关的东东呢?
在8-9这个小时内等待PX Deq Credit: send blkd的session有850多个,并且一个sql_id 对应着几十个session_id
,就是说一个硬解析和多个软解析。
cursor_sharing为 EXACT,sql的文本很相似,只是分区名不同,在应用中没有使用绑定变量,但是cursor_sharing设为 EXACT却没作用,如果要调整参数,那我应该如何调整呢? 不能连接 是 指 连接hang 住? 还是连接报错? 无法连接,返回错误ORA-12518 ORA-12537 ,20140110、201401013 ,都发生在早上,持续十几分钟 你可以做个AWR的对比!...比较一下. 10.2.0.1 + NO RAC
使用的存储 有 裸设备 混 数据文件, 真心说一句 这套库的 管理混乱 , 基本数据那种没有人真心去管理的库, 估计 应用和 系统整体配置也是这个情况。
你在3楼说的, 几个报错, 那么这个问题很好解释, 做一些 系统和 SQL调优这个问题 基本就没了, 只不过是愿不愿意做的问题。
页:
[1]